- a suction system, not shown, for a V8 engine, not shown, includes one Collector 100, the cylinder banks of the V8 engine, not shown, by means of intake lines 1 to 4 and 5 to 8 is arranged adjacent and with two intake pipes 9, 9 'is equipped. Furthermore, the collector 100 is essentially one centrally arranged, with an opening 10 having a partition 11 in a Chamber 12 on the engine side and divided into an overlying chamber 13 remote from the engine.
- Collector 100 designed so that all inlet lines 1 to 4 and 5 to 8 with the motor-side chamber 12 are in medium-connection and that both intake pipes supplying an exhaust gas / fresh air mixture depending on the operating point 9, 9 'are connected to the chamber 13, which is remote from the motor, in a medium-carrying manner.
- the partition 11 has a centrally arranged Opening 10 on with one at their respective distance from the mouths All inlet lines 1 to 4 and 5 to 8 in the suction chamber close to the engine 12 coordinated border 14.

- Collecteur d'admission pour un moteur en V, notamment un moteur V8 dans lequel,le collecteur (11) prévu au voisinage des bancs de cylindres avec des tubulures d'admission (1-4 et 5-8), comporte deux tubulures d'aspiration (9, 9');le collecteur (11) comporte une cloison (100) essentiellement centrale, qui le subdivise en une première chambre (12) du côté du moteur et une seconde chambre (13) éloignée du moteur, cette cloison ayant un passage (10),toutes les conduites d'admission (1-4, 5-8) communiquent avec la chambre (12) du côté du moteur pour le passage du fluide, etles deux tubulures d'aspiration (9, 9') sont reliées à la chambre (13) éloignée du moteur, par une liaison de passage de fluide,
les deux tubulures d'aspiration (9, 9') conduisent à un mélange gaz d'échappement-air frais suivant le point de fonctionnement. - Collecteur selon la revendication 1,
caractérisé en ce que
le passage (10) est central et comporte, dans son éloignement respectif par rapport à l'embouchure de toutes les conduites d'admission (1-4, 5-8), un bord (14) accordé dans la chambre (12) du côté du moteur. - Collecteur selon l'une quelconque des revendications 1 et 2,
caractérisé en ce que
les tubulures d'aspiration (9, 9') reliées à la chambre (13) éloignée du moteur, ont une longueur pour un premier chemin de mélange d'air frais et, en amont de la bride de la tubulure d'aspiration (15, 15'), pour l'alimentation commandée en gaz d'échappement.
